Becoming Queen by Kate Williams follows the British monarchy from randy Georgian lows to the cusp of even-piano-legs-are-modestly-clothed Victorian highs. It does so by looking at the lives of two princesses. Charlotte died in childbirth before she could become Queen. Victoria survived what could only be described as mental abuse from her mother and her mother's "advisor" to finally become queen in 1839.
